What are Clinical Research Sites
Imagine doctors, nurses, scientists and volunteers coming together to test new medical ideas. That is what clinical research sites are all about. Sometimes called clinical trial sites or medical research sites. These are the locations where researchers figure out if a new drug, therapy or device is safe and effective. They are not just fancy labs with test tubes. They can be hospitals, clinics or even specialized centers designed just for research.
These sites fill the gap between a scientist’s brilliant idea and a medicine you can pick up at the pharmacy. Without these places, we’d never know if a new treatment works or not.

A Team Effort
Running a medical trial isn’t a one-person show. At research study centers, you’ve got a whole team working together. Doctors keep an eye on the participants health. Nurses handle the day to day tasks like giving medicine or taking blood samples. Scientists analyze the results. And coordinators make sure everything runs smoothly, from scheduling to paperwork.
Then there are the volunteers the real stars of the show. These are everyday people who sign up to test new treatments. Some are healthy, while others might have the condition the trial is targeting, like diabetes or asthma. Without their courage, clinical testing centers wouldn’t have anyone to study, and medical advancements would stall.
Why Location Matters
Not all clinical research facilities are the same. Where they’re located can make a big difference. A site in a big city might have access to more volunteers, while one in a rural area might focus on specific local health issues.
Having sites in different places also helps make trials fair. If a new drug is only tested in one area, it might not work as well for people from other backgrounds. By spreading out clinical trial locations, researchers get a bigger, more diverse picture of how a treatment performs across all kinds of people.
Keeping Things Safe and Ethical
One of the biggest jobs of clinical research sites is making sure everything is safe and above board. Trials have strict rules—called protocols—that everyone has to follow. These rules protect the volunteers and make sure the data is trustworthy. At clinical testing centers, staff are trained to watch for problems, like unexpected side effects, and stop the trial if something goes wrong.
Ethics matter, too. Before anyone joins a trial, they’re told exactly what’s involved—risks, benefits, and all. This is called informed consent, and it’s a big deal. Medical research sites don’t just care about results—they care about people. That’s why they’re so essential: they balance progress with responsibility.
Turning Data Into Discoveries
Here’s where clinical study facilities really shine: turning raw information into breakthroughs. Every blood test, every questionnaire, and every check-up at these sites creates data. Scientists take that data and dig into it, looking for patterns. Does the new treatment lower blood pressure? Does it cause dizziness & nausea?
This process can take months or even years, but it is worth it. The results from research studies, centers decide if a treatment gets the green light from regulators like the FDA. Without solid data from these sites, a promising idea stays just that—an idea.
The Future of Clinical Research
What’s next for clinical sites? Technology is shaking things up. Some trials now use wearable gadgets—like smartwatches—to track volunteers’ health in real time. Others are going virtual, letting people join from home instead of visiting clinical testing centers. These changes make trials faster and easier, but the core mission stays the same: finding answers that save lives.
As medicine gets more personalized, think of treatments tailored to your DNA. Medical research sites will be even more vital. They’ll help figure out which treatments work best for which people, making healthcare smarter and more effective.
